Virgínia Leone Bicudo

Summary

Virgínia Leone Bicudo is a human[1]. Her place of birth was São Paulo[2]. She was born on November 21, 1910[3]. She passed away in São Paulo[4]. She died on 2003[5]. She worked as a psychoanalyst[6] and sociologist[7]. She 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(577 views/month, #7,300 of 1,000,298).[8]
